Select Publications

Journal articles

Nguyen DC; Pathirana PN; DIng M; Seneviratne A, 2021, 'Secure Computation Offloading in Blockchain Based IoT Networks with Deep Reinforcement Learning', IEEE Transactions on Network Science and Engineering, 8, pp. 3192 - 3208, http://dx.doi.org/10.1109/TNSE.2021.3106956

Nguyen DC; Pathirana PN; Ding M; Seneviratne A, 2020, 'Privacy-Preserved Task Offloading in Mobile Blockchain with Deep Reinforcement Learning', IEEE Transactions on Network and Service Management, 17, pp. 2536 - 2549, http://dx.doi.org/10.1109/TNSM.2020.3010967

Guzman JADE; Thilakarathna K; Seneviratne A, 2020, 'Security and privacy approaches in mixed reality: A literature survey', ACM Computing Surveys, 52, pp. 1 - 37, http://dx.doi.org/10.1145/3359626

Nguyen DC; Pathirana PN; Ding M; Seneviratne A, 2020, 'Integration of Blockchain and Cloud of Things: Architecture, Applications and Challenges', IEEE Communications Surveys and Tutorials, 22, pp. 2521 - 2549, http://dx.doi.org/10.1109/COMST.2020.3020092

Nguyen DC; Pathirana PN; Ding M; Seneviratne A, 2020, 'Blockchain for 5G and beyond networks: A state of the art survey', Journal of Network and Computer Applications, 166, pp. 102693, http://dx.doi.org/10.1016/j.jnca.2020.102693

Lin Q; Xu W; Lan G; Cui Y; Jia H; Hu W; Hassan M; Seneviratne A, 2020, 'KEHKey: Kinetic energy harvester-based authentication and key generation for body area network', Proceedings of the ACM on Interactive Mobile Wearable and Ubiquitous Technologies, 4, pp. 1 - 26, http://dx.doi.org/10.1145/3381754

Nobakht M; Sui Y; Seneviratne A; Hu W, 2020, 'PGFIT: Static permission analysis of health and fitness apps in IoT programming frameworks', Journal of Network and Computer Applications, 152, pp. 102509, http://dx.doi.org/10.1016/j.jnca.2019.102509

Ahmed N; Michelin RA; Xue W; Ruj S; Malaney R; Kanhere SS; Seneviratne A; Hu W; Janicke H; Jha SK, 2020, 'A Survey of COVID-19 Contact Tracing Apps', IEEE Access, 8, pp. 134577 - 134601, http://dx.doi.org/10.1109/ACCESS.2020.3010226

Xue W; Vatsalan D; Hu W; Seneviratne A, 2020, 'Sequence Data Matching and Beyond: New Privacy-Preserving Primitives Based on Bloom Filters', IEEE Transactions on Information Forensics and Security, 15, pp. 2973 - 2987, http://dx.doi.org/10.1109/TIFS.2020.2980835

Ahmed N; Michelin RA; Xue W; Ruj S; Malaney RA; Kanhere SS; Seneviratne A; Hu W; Janicke H; Jha SK, 2020, 'A Survey of COVID-19 Contact Tracing Apps.', ARXIV, 2006.10306, https://arxiv.org/abs/2006.10306

Jahan M; Seneviratne S; Roy PS; Sakurai K; Seneviratne A; Jha S, 2019, 'Light weight and fine-grained access mechanism for secure access to outsourced data*', Concurrency and Computation Practice and Experience, 31, http://dx.doi.org/10.1002/cpe.4736

Kolamunna H; Thilakarathna K; Perino D; Makaroff D; Seneviratne A, 2019, 'Seamless Resource Sharing in Wearable Networks by Application Function Virtualization', IEEE Transactions on Mobile Computing, 18, pp. 1393 - 1406, http://dx.doi.org/10.1109/TMC.2018.2861861

Hu Y; Manzoor A; Ekparinya P; Liyanage M; Thilakarathna K; Jourjon G; Seneviratne A, 2019, 'A Delay-Tolerant payment scheme based on the ethereum blockchain', IEEE Access, 7, pp. 33159 - 33172, http://dx.doi.org/10.1109/ACCESS.2019.2903271

Nguyen DC; Pathirana PN; Ding M; Seneviratne A, 2019, 'Blockchain for Secure EHRs Sharing of Mobile Cloud Based E-Health Systems', IEEE Access, 7, pp. 66792 - 66806, http://dx.doi.org/10.1109/ACCESS.2019.2917555

Chauhan J; Rajasegaran J; Seneviratne S; Misra A; Seneviratne A; Lee Y, 2018, 'Performance Characterization of Deep Learning Models for Breathing-based Authentication on Resource-Constrained Devices', Proceedings of the ACM on Interactive, Mobile, Wearable and Ubiquitous Technologies, 2, pp. 1 - 24, http://dx.doi.org/10.1145/3287036

Hassan M; Hu W; Lan G; Seneviratne A; Khalifa S; Das SK, 2018, 'Kinetic-powered health wearables: Challenges and opportunities', Computer, 51, pp. 64 - 74, http://dx.doi.org/10.1109/MC.2018.3620960

Thilakarathna K; Seneviratne A, 2018, 'uStash: a Novel Mobile Content Delivery System for Improving User QoE in Public Transport', IEEE Transactions on Mobile Computing, 18, pp. 1 - 14, http://dx.doi.org/10.1109/TMC.2018.2859318

Nguyen N; Pham TH; Pathirana PN; Babazadeh S; Page R; Seneviratne A, 2018, 'Qualification of Wrist Functional Performance During Dart Thrower's Movement', Conference Proceedings Annual International Conference of the IEEE Engineering in Medicine and Biology Society IEEE Engineering in Medicine and Biology Society Annual Conference, 2018, pp. 5790 - 5793, http://dx.doi.org/10.1109/EMBC.2018.8513685

Nguyen ND; Pham TH; Pathirana PN; Babazadeh S; Page R; Seneviratne A, 2018, 'Sensing and characterization of the wrist using dart thrower's movement', IEEE Sensors Journal, 18, pp. 4145 - 4153, http://dx.doi.org/10.1109/JSEN.2018.2821243

Chauhan J; Seneviratne S; Hu Y; Misra A; Seneviratne A; Lee Y, 2018, 'Breathing-Based Authentication on Resource-Constrained IoT Devices using Recurrent Neural Networks', Computer, 51, pp. 60 - 67, http://dx.doi.org/10.1109/MC.2018.2381119

Jahan M; Rezvani M; Zhao Q; Roy PS; Sakurai K; Seneviratne A; Jha S, 2018, 'Light Weight Write Mechanism for Cloud Data', IEEE Transactions on Parallel and Distributed Systems, 29, pp. 1131 - 1146, http://dx.doi.org/10.1109/TPDS.2017.2782253

Zhang Y; Gu T; Luo C; Kostakos V; Seneviratne A, 2018, 'FinDroidHR', Proceedings of the ACM on Interactive, Mobile, Wearable and Ubiquitous Technologies, 2, pp. 1 - 42, http://dx.doi.org/10.1145/3191788

Kolamunna H; Chauhan J; Hu Y; Thilakarathna K; Perino D; Makaroff D; Seneviratne A, 2017, 'Are Wearables Ready for Secure and Direct Internet Communication?', GetMobile Mobile Computing and Communications, 21, pp. 5 - 10, http://dx.doi.org/10.1145/3161587.3161589

Khalifa SARA; Lan G; Hassan MAHBUB; Seneviratne ARUNA; Das SK; Khalifa S; Seneviratne A, 2017, 'HARKE: Human Activity Recognition from Kinetic Energy Harvesting Data in Wearable Devices', IEEE Transactions on Mobile Computing, 17, pp. 1353 - 1368, http://dx.doi.org/10.1109/TMC.2017.2761744

Seneviratne S; Hu Y; Nguyen T; Lan G; Khalifa S; Thilakarathna K; Hassan M; Seneviratne A, 2017, 'A Survey of Wearable Devices and Challenges', IEEE Communications Surveys and Tutorials, 19, pp. 2573 - 2620, http://dx.doi.org/10.1109/COMST.2017.2731979

Surian D; Seneviratne S; Seneviratne A; Chawla S, 2017, 'App Miscategorization Detection: A Case Study on Google Play', IEEE Transactions on Knowledge and Data Engineering, 29, pp. 1591 - 1604, http://dx.doi.org/10.1109/TKDE.2017.2686851

Chumchu P; Boreli R; Seneviratne A, 2017, 'A Model-based Scalable Reliable Multicast Transport Protocol for Satellite Networks', Journal of Communications Software and Systems, 1, pp. 24 - 24, http://dx.doi.org/10.24138/jcomss.v1i1.313

Thilakarathna K; Seneviratne S; Gupta K; Kaafar MA; Seneviratne A, 2017, 'A deep dive into location-based communities in social discovery networks', Computer Communications, 100, pp. 78 - 90, http://dx.doi.org/10.1016/j.comcom.2016.11.008

Thilakarathna K; Jiang FZ; Mrabet S; Ali Kaafar M; Seneviratne A; Xie G, 2017, 'Crowd-Cache: Leveraging on spatio-temporal correlation in content popularity for mobile networking in proximity', Computer Communications, 100, pp. 104 - 117, http://dx.doi.org/10.1016/j.comcom.2017.01.006

Thilakarathna K; Viana AC; Seneviratne A; Petander H, 2017, 'Design and Analysis of an Efficient Friend-To-Friend Content Dissemination System', IEEE Transactions on Mobile Computing, 16, pp. 702 - 715, http://dx.doi.org/10.1109/TMC.2016.2570747

Seneviratne S; Seneviratne A; Kaafar MA; Mahanti A; Mohapatra P, 2017, 'Spam mobile apps: Characteristics, detection, and in the wild analysis', ACM Transactions on the Web, 11, pp. 1 - 29, http://dx.doi.org/10.1145/3007901

Pathirana PN; Li S; Trinh HM; Seneviratne A, 2016, 'Robust Real-Time Bio-Kinematic Movement Tracking Using Multiple Kinects for Tele-Rehabilitation', IEEE Transactions on Industrial Electronics, 63, pp. 1822 - 1833, http://dx.doi.org/10.1109/TIE.2015.2497662

Jiang F; Zarepour E; Hassan M; Seneviratne A; Mohapatra P, 2016, 'Type, Talk, or Swype: Characterizing and comparing energy consumption of mobile input modalities', Pervasive and Mobile Computing, 26, pp. 57 - 70, http://dx.doi.org/10.1016/j.pmcj.2015.10.010

Zarepour E; Hassan M; Alim A; Sharma A; Seneviratne A, 2016, 'Characterising Power Saving for Device-to-Device Browser Cache Cooperation', Journal of Network and Computer Applications, 67, pp. 118 - 127, http://dx.doi.org/10.1016/j.jnca.2016.01.003

Khalifa S; Hassan M; Seneviratne A; Das SK, 2015, 'Energy-Harvesting Wearables for Activity-Aware Services', IEEE Internet Computing, 19, pp. 8 - 16, http://dx.doi.org/10.1109/MIC.2015.115

Chapre Y; Ignjatovic A; Seneviratne A; Jha S, 2015, 'CSI-MIMO: An efficient Wi-Fi fingerprinting using Channel State Information with MIMO', Pervasive and Mobile Computing, 23, pp. 89 - 103, http://dx.doi.org/10.1016/j.pmcj.2015.07.002

Jiang F; Zarepour E; Hassan M; Seneviratne A; Mohapatra P, 2015, 'Type, Talk, or Swype: Characterizing and comparing energy consumption of mobile input modalities', Pervasive and Mobile Computing, 26, pp. 57 - 70, http://dx.doi.org/10.1016/j.pmcj.2015.10.010

Seneviratne S; Seneviratne A; Mohapatra P; Mahanti A, 2014, 'Predicting user traits from a snapshot of apps installed on a smartphone', ACM SIGMOBILE Mobile Computing and Communications Review, 18, pp. 1 - 8, http://dx.doi.org/10.1145/2636242.2636244

Seneviratne AJ; Solo V, 2014, 'Group sparsity via SURE based on regression parameter mean squared error', IEEE Signal Processing Letters, 21, pp. 1125 - 1129, http://dx.doi.org/10.1109/LSP.2014.2322085

Thilakarathna K; Seneviratne A; Viana AC; Petander H, 2014, 'User generated content dissemination in mobile social networks through infrastructure supported content replication', Pervasive and Mobile Computing, 11, pp. 132 - 147, http://dx.doi.org/10.1016/j.pmcj.2014.01.005

Thilakarathna K; Petander H; Mestre J; Seneviratne A, 2014, 'MobiTribe: Cost efficient distributed user generated content sharing on smartphones', IEEE Transactions on Mobile Computing, 13, pp. 2058 - 2070, http://dx.doi.org/10.1109/TMC.2013.89

Seneviratne S; Seneviratne A; Mohapatra P; Mahanti A, 2014, 'Your Installed Apps Reveal Your Gender and More!', MOBILE COMPUTING AND COMMUNICATIONS REVIEW, 18, pp. 55 - 61, http://dx.doi.org/10.1145/2721896.2721908

Seneviratne AP, 2013, 'MobiTribe: Cost Efficient Distributed User Generated Content Sharing on Smartphones', IEEE Trans Mobile Computing

Rathnayake U; Petander H; Ott M; Seneviratne AP, 2011, 'EMUNE: Architecture for Mobile Data Transfer Scheduling with Network Availability Predictions', Mobile Networks and Applications, 17, pp. 216 - 233, http://dx.doi.org/10.1007/s11036-011-0332-4

Rathnayake U; Ott M; Seneviratne AP, 2011, 'Network availability prediction with hidden context', Performance Evaluation, 68, pp. 916 - 926, http://dx.doi.org/10.1016/j.peva.2011.03.003

Rathnayake U; Iftikhar M; Ott M; Seneviratne AP, 2011, 'Realistic data transfer scheduling with uncertainty', Computer Communications, 34, pp. 1055 - 1065, http://dx.doi.org/10.1016/j.comcom.2010.02.012

Chu A; Ginat D; Terzakis J; Seneviratne A; Schneider KS, 2009, 'Chronic Sarcoid Arthritis Presenting as an Intra-Articular Knee Mass', JCR-JOURNAL OF CLINICAL RHEUMATOLOGY, 15, pp. 190 - 192, http://dx.doi.org/10.1097/RHU.0b013e3181a61c29

Herborn SR; Seneviratne AP, 2008, 'Dial `M` for middlebox managed mobility', IEEE Network, 22, pp. 41 - 47

Rattananon S; Zhou ZG; Landfeldt B; Seneviratne A, 2007, 'On the scalability of addressing in private networks using RPX', Journal of Communications Software and Systems, 3, pp. 235 - 247, http://dx.doi.org/10.24138/jcomss.v3i4.245

Petander H; Seneviratne AP; Perera E, 2007, 'Multicasting with selective delivery: a SafetyNet for vertical handoffs', Wireless Personal Communications, 43, pp. 945 - 958


Back to profile page